Transaction 44645868a3d38a8d73aaca0fb17243145e1edbcc8e366e491dbd8e7c27cdfc47
1 Input
1 Output
-
44645868a3d38a8d73aaca0fb17243145e1edbcc8e366e491dbd8e7c27cdfc47:0
- value
- 149360
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bfffb320ee07e22e11d468efcd44a9e2908709f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DmFaZ2rY2D3ZxiRXtFtwa8E12BW7ihHU5